MILTON, N.Y. -- The State Agriculture and Markets Commissioner stopped by the Hudson Valley Tuesday.

Commissioner Richard Ball toured Hudson River Fruit Distributors in Milton in order to promote the New York State Grown and Certified program, which the distribution company is a part of.

The program helps clients identify foods that are grown in New York. Farmers who volunteer to be in the program have food safety as well as environmental standards by which they have to abide.

There is no fee to join the program, and farmers can apply for state grants to help cover the costs of getting up to compliance.
